Make a real impact every day as Static Care Worker at Hafod.
We’re looking for kind, caring and reliable people to join our team at both our Dol-Yr-Hafren and Cwrt Hir Extra Care Schemes. You’ll support people to live independently, provide wellbeing activities and routines and offer companionship.
It’s hands on rewarding work where you can genuinely make a difference to the people you support, and no two days are ever the same.
We put people first, offering great training, supportive teams and opportunities to grow your career in care.
Please note: We’re unable to offer visa sponsorship for this role.
This is a 0-hour contract with consistent part-time hours available. Working patterns can be discussed at interview.
Non drivers are welcomed as work is based on a static site, however duties will involve shopping with clients, outreach and domestic tasks and you may have to travel for training.
Some of our homes may have limited public transport links, and some shifts start early or finish late. You’ll therefore need reliable transport to and from work.

What you’ll bring
Previous care experience isn’t essential, your compassion, reliability and desire to help others are what count. We’ll teach you what you need, and you’ll have the chance to complete a QCF qualification in Health and Social Care, which is a recognised award that supports your skills and career development in Care.
Please note that all successful applicants must be registered, or be prepared to register, with Social Care Wales (SCW) as a requirement of the role.
